![]() Brian Goldsmith wrote: snip however the original poster stated he wanted a replacement for a 5R4.This tube has a maximum plate Voltage of 750 RMS per plate for which a 1N4007 will suffice. The 5R4 has a maximum piv voltage of 2800 volts, so you would still need 3 1N4007's in series in each leg for equivalent safety factor. The rated max supply voltage of 750V rms per plate means that you should not use a transformer higher than 1500V rms center tapped in a full wave single phase rectifier circuit using a 5R4. The designers expected switching transients when the current is interrupted in the HV transformer and HV choke, and therefore included a max supply voltage for guidance. 73, Ed K4PF |
